Thanks all.

Was having a quiet week up until then. The Ebor meeting at York was actually the first meeting I ever traded. Back in 2005 I was making my first attempt to make the switch from gambler to trader.

I found all my notes from that meeting in the loft the other week and read through them on Sunday. It was a three day midweek meeting then, Tuesday to Thursday. I made £26 over the three days, two winning days, one losing.

Was strange reading the notes back. Whilst things have obviously changed quite a bit in 11 years, a lot of the observations and notes I made back then could have been written yesterday!
